Fiber Optic OTDR Tester

A remote OTDR tester allows you to monitor, test, and troubleshoot fiber optic networks from a central location by sending light pulses through the fiber and analyzing reflections for faults, loss, and performance metrics.

Understanding Remote OTDR Testing

A remote OTDR tester combines traditional OTDR functionality with remote monitoring capabilities. It is designed to automate fiber testing, provide continuous monitoring, and allow centralized management of multiple fiber links, including P2P and PON networks . These systems often integrate with cloud-based platforms or network management software to schedule tests, collect data, and generate alerts for anomalies.

Step-by-Step Usage

  1. Setup and Connection
    • Install the remote OTDR unit at the fiber access point or network node.
    • Connect the OTDR to the fiber under test using a launch cable to eliminate the initial dead zone and ensure accurate measurements .
    • Ensure the unit is connected to the network via Ethernet or USB for remote control and data retrieval .
  2. Power On and Configure
    • Power on the OTDR and select the appropriate wavelength (commonly 1310 nm, 1550 nm, or 1650 nm depending on fiber type and monitoring needs), .
    • Configure pulse width based on fiber length: shorter pulses for high-resolution near-end events, longer pulses for long-distance links.
  3. Automated or Triggered Testing
    • Use the remote monitoring software to schedule automated tests or trigger on-demand measurements .
    • Many systems, like EXFO RFTM, provide preconfigured parameters and single-test baselining, simplifying setup and reducing operator error .
  4. Trace Acquisition and Monitoring
    • Initiate the OTDR measurement. The system sends light pulses down the fiber and records reflections from splices, connectors, and faults.
    • Monitor the real-time trace remotely to detect anomalies or degradation in fiber performance .
  5. Analysis and Fault Detection
    • Automated analysis tools identify events, calculate loss, and locate faults with high precision .
    • Use the software to compare traces against a golden reference or baseline to detect deviations.
    • Manual verification can be performed using cursor functions if needed.
  6. Documentation and Alerts
    • Save trace files with descriptive names for auditing and maintenance records.
    • Configure the system to send alerts for threshold breaches, such as excessive loss or fiber breaks .

Best Practices

  • Clean all connectors before testing to avoid false readings.
  • Regularly update baselines to account for network changes.
  • Integrate with network management systems for centralized monitoring and reporting.
  • Use high-resolution OTDR units for critical links, especially in data centers or 5G fronthaul networks .

Advantages of Remote OTDR Monitoring

  • Reduces the need for on-site testing and manual intervention.
  • Provides continuous network health monitoring.
  • Enables rapid fault localization, minimizing downtime.
  • Supports scalable deployment across multiple fiber links and locations. By following these steps and leveraging the automation and remote capabilities of modern OTDR testers, operators can efficiently maintain fiber networks, detect faults early, and ensure reliable performance across P2P and PON infrastructures .
